The Complete Guide to Shopify Product Personalisation in 2025
Everything you need to know about adding product customisation to your Shopify store — from choosing the right app to setting up live preview and print-ready files.
Product personalisation is no longer a nice-to-have. It's one of the most powerful ways to increase average order value, reduce returns, and build a loyal customer base.
Stores that offer personalised products see an average AOV uplift of 20–40%. Customers who personalise are more likely to keep their purchase (fewer returns), share it on social media (free marketing), and come back to buy again (higher LTV).
This guide covers everything you need to know about adding product personalisation to your Shopify store in 2025.
What is product personalisation?
Product personalisation means allowing customers to modify a product before they purchase. This could be:
- Engraving text on jewelry or accessories
- Uploading a photo that goes on a mug, canvas, or cushion
- Choosing colours and materials from a visual swatch
- Adding a name or message to clothing
- Selecting a date and location for a star map or city map print
The key difference between personalisation and just having product variants is that personalisation creates something unique to the customer. No two orders are identical.
Choosing the right Shopify product customiser app
There are five major product customiser apps on Shopify:
| App | Price | Live Preview | AI Tools | Print Files | |-----|-------|-------------|----------|-------------| | Customiras | $5/mo | Yes | Yes | Yes | | Easify | $19.99/mo | No | No | No | | Globo | $9.99/mo | No | No | No | | Customily | $49–$149/mo | Yes | Yes | Yes | | Bold | $19.99/mo | No | No | No |
When choosing, the most important features to look for are:
1. Live preview canvas
Customers should be able to see exactly what their personalised product will look like before they add it to cart. Apps without live preview see significantly higher rates of customer confusion, "what will it look like" support tickets, and returns.
2. Sufficient option types
Make sure the app supports the types of personalisation you need. Basic apps only support text fields and dropdowns. More capable apps support photo uploads, star maps, QR codes, font selection, and interactive assets.
3. Print file generation
If you're fulfilling orders yourself or with a print-on-demand partner, you need the app to automatically generate print-ready files (300 DPI, correct color profile). Manual export is a time sink that doesn't scale.
4. Conditional logic
As your product options get more complex, you'll want the ability to show/hide options based on other selections. For example: only show the "ring size" option if the product type is "ring".
Setting up your first personalised product
Here's a step-by-step guide for adding personalisation to a product on Shopify using Customiras:
Step 1: Install the app
Install Customiras from the Shopify App Store. You'll get a 14-day free trial with full access to all features.
Step 2: Create an option set
Navigate to Customiras → Option Sets → Create New. Give it a name like "Necklace Personalisation".
Step 3: Add your option types
For a custom necklace, you might add:
- Text field: "Engraving" — what would you like engraved?
- Dropdown: "Metal" — gold, silver, rose gold
- Dropdown: "Chain length" — 16", 18", 20"
- Image upload: "Photo" (optional, for locket products)
Step 4: Set up the live preview zone
Open the preview canvas editor. Upload a product image (or use one from Shopify). Draw a zone where the engraving will appear — this tells Customiras where to render the live preview text.
Step 5: Assign to products
Go to the product in Shopify and assign your option set. Done — customers will now see the personalisation options with a live preview on your product page.
Pricing personalisation correctly
One of the most common mistakes merchants make is underpricing their personalised products.
When customers personalise a product, they're getting something unique — something that can't be returned to stock and sold to someone else. This justifies a premium.
Tips for pricing personalised products:
- Add a flat personalisation fee ($8–$15 is typical for text-based personalisation)
- Charge more for photo uploads (more complex to fulfill)
- Offer "express" fulfillment at a premium
- Consider a "luxury" packaging option as an upsell
Managing fulfillment of personalised orders
Fulfilling personalised orders is where many merchants hit a bottleneck. Without the right tools, you're manually:
- Reading the customer's personalisation details from the order
- Opening design software (Photoshop, Illustrator, Canva)
- Laying out the design
- Exporting at the right resolution
- Sending to production
With Customiras, steps 2–5 are automated. The app generates print-ready files automatically when an order comes in, and can push them directly to Printful, Printify, Gooten, or Gelato.
Common mistakes to avoid
1. Not validating customer inputs If you're engraving text, check character limits before checkout. Nothing worse than a customer ordering a 200-character engraving that only fits 20 characters.
2. Ignoring mobile users Over 60% of Shopify orders come from mobile. Your personalisation interface must work well on a phone. Test it yourself before going live.
3. Forgetting lead times Personalised products take longer to fulfill than stock items. Make sure your expected delivery times account for production. Update your shipping settings and product descriptions.
4. Not using conditional logic Showing every possible option to every customer creates confusion. Use conditional logic to show only relevant options. A customer buying a canvas shouldn't see "necklace chain length".
5. Underestimating support volume Even with great live preview, customers will ask questions. Have clear product photos showing the personalisation zone, write detailed product descriptions, and consider an FAQ section on your product page.
The ROI of product personalisation
Let's look at some numbers:
- Average AOV uplift: $12–$20 per personalised order
- Return rate reduction: 15–25% lower returns vs non-personalised
- Repeat purchase rate: 2.1× higher for personalised product buyers
- Social sharing rate: 3.4× higher (customers share what's uniquely theirs)
If you're processing 200 orders/month and 40% add personalisation at $12 AOV uplift:
80 personalised orders × $12 = $960 additional revenue per month
At $5/month for your customiser app, the ROI calculates to 19,200%.
Next steps
- Install Customiras and start your free 14-day trial
- Set up your first option set on your bestselling product
- Test the full customer journey on mobile
- Monitor your analytics to see which options drive the most revenue
- Use that data to optimise your pricing and option set
Product personalisation is one of the highest-ROI investments you can make in your Shopify store. Start small, measure results, and expand as you see the impact on your numbers.
Ready to start personalising?
Install Customiras on your Shopify store and start your free 14-day trial. No credit card required.
Install Customiras — Free 14-day trial